LAHORE:Punjab Safe Cities Authority (PSCA) organised a five-day training session for staff and police communication officers here on Monday.

The purpose of the training was to educate PSCA staff and PCOs about gender-based violence, harassment, stress relief, sexual assault, communication skills and anger management. The training was organised in collaboration with “UNFPA” and “Rozan”. During the training, different sessions are conducted on Psychosocial Support for GBV Survivors, Girls’ and Children Lives Vulnerabilities, Safety Planning for Vulnerabilities, Skills Practice and Mental Health, Ethical Standards, Documentation, and Self-Care. On the last day of the training, MD PSCA Rao Sardar Ali Khan and COO Muhammad Kamran Khan participated in the workshop. On this occasion, Chief Operating Officers of PSCA, Muhammad Kamran Khan, said the purpose of the training was to educate the staff about controlling nerve strain”. The training will be helpful for better performance of the staff.
